The hook of the spear thrower fitted into a depression or 'nock' at the base of the spear shaft, and was used to extend the thrower’s arm and propel the spear at a greater speed, as explained in 'Ice Age Art - Arrival of the modern mind' by Jill Cook https://t.co/QGgctE1fyi
